Overview

Postcode CV7 7SN is located in a rural town, within the Meriden ward of Solihull in the West Midlands region, and forms part of the Meriden, Hampton-in-Arden & Temple Balsall area. It has average deprivation and high crime levels, with around 68.1 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 30% below the West Midlands average of 97 per 1,000. The average income per household in Meriden, Hampton-in-Arden & Temple Balsall is £64,845 per year. The nearest station is Hampton-In-Arden, about 2.3 miles away. There are 1 primary and no secondary schools in the area.
